DBA: Edenwald
Legal name: General German Aged Peoples Home of Baltimore
EIN 52-0591603 · Snapshot of IRS recognition, filing currency, financial health, and governance.
The general German aged people's home of Baltimore is a maryland not-for-profit organization that operates a continuing care retirement community for the elderly ("Edenwald"), which was opened for occupancy in september 1985, and provides services through a combination of apartments, assisted living and comprehensive care accommodations. Edenwald provides financial assistance to residents who are not able to pay their monthly fees. In 2024, Edenwald provided assistance of $254,307 to 12 residents of the facility.
